Council elections

  • Wokingham Council election, 1999
    Wokingham Council election, 1999
    The 1999 Wokingham Council election took place on 6 May 1999 to elect members of Wokingham Unitary Council in Berkshire, England. One third of the council was up for election and the Conservative party stayed in overall control of the council...

  • Wokingham Council election, 2000
    Wokingham Council election, 2000
    The 2000 Wokingham Council election took place on 4 May 2000 to elect members of Wokingham Unitary Council in Berkshire, England. One third of the council was up for election and the Conservative party lost overall control of the council to no overall control....

  • Wokingham Council election, 2001
    Wokingham Council election, 2001
    The 2001 Wokingham Council election took place on 7 June 2001 to elect members of Wokingham Unitary Council in Berkshire, England. One third of the council was up for election and the council stayed under no overall control....

  • Wokingham Council election, 2002
    Wokingham Council election, 2002
    The 2002 Wokingham Council election took place on 2 May 2002 to elect members of Wokingham Unitary Council in Berkshire, England. One third of the council was up for election and the Conservative party gained overall control of the council from no overall control.After the election, the composition...

  • Wokingham Council election, 2003
    Wokingham Council election, 2003
    The 2003 Wokingham Council election took place on 1 May 2003 to elect members of Wokingham Unitary Council in Berkshire, England. One third of the council was up for election and the Conservative party stayed in overall control of the council....

  • Wokingham Council election, 2004
    Wokingham Council election, 2004
    The 2004 Wokingham Council election took place on 10 June 2004 to elect members of Wokingham Unitary Council in Berkshire, England. The whole council was up for election with boundary changes since the last election in 2003...

     (whole council elected after boundary changes)
  • Wokingham Council election, 2006
    Wokingham Council election, 2006
    The 2006 Wokingham Council election took place on 4 May 2006 to elect members of Wokingham Unitary Council in Berkshire, England. One third of the council was up for election and the Conservative party stayed in overall control of the council....

  • Wokingham Council election, 2007
    Wokingham Council election, 2007
    The 2007 Wokingham Council election took place on 3 May 2007 to elect members of Wokingham Unitary Council in Berkshire, England. One third of the council was up for election and the Conservative party stayed in overall control of the council....

  • Wokingham Council election, 2008
    Wokingham Council election, 2008
    The 2008 Wokingham Council election took place on 1 May 2008 to elect members of Wokingham Unitary Council in Berkshire, England. One third of the council was up for election and the Conservative party stayed in overall control of the council....

  • Wokingham Council election, 2010
    Wokingham Council election, 2010
    The 2010 Wokingham Council election took place on 6 May 2010 to elect members of Wokingham Unitary Council in Berkshire, England. One third of the council was up for election and the Conservative party stayed in overall control of the council....

  • Wokingham Council election, 2011
    Wokingham Council election, 2011
    The 2011 Wokingham Council election took place on 5 May 2011 to elect members of Wokingham Unitary Council in Berkshire, England. One third of the council was up for election and the Conservative party stayed in overall control of the council....
